The study presents an antibiotic‐free strategy using medical fabrics coated with supramolecular assemblies of polyarginine and hyaluronic acid. These coatings showed strong antimicrobial and anti‐biofilm activity in vitro and in vivo, achieving major bacterial load reductions, including against MRSA.

Porous 3D‐printed titanium implants are made bioactive by integration with a supramolecular peptide‐hyaluronic acid nanofibrillar scaffold, without the addition of exogenous cells or growth factors. Uniform filling of the implant architecture promotes vascularized, spatially homogeneous bone regeneration, significantly enhancing osteogenesis throughout

This review explores how alternative invertebrate and small‐vertebrate models advance the evaluation of nanomaterials across medicine and environmental science. By bridging cellular and organismal levels, these models enable integrated assessment of toxicity, biodistribution, and therapeutic performance.

Oxygen and ROS Delivery for Infected Wound Healing and Future Prospects
Bacterial infection is a major driver of delayed wound healing and postsurgical readmissions; with rising antibiotic resistance, solid peroxide–releasing biomaterials offer sustained delivery of ROS/O2 for antimicrobial control and microenvironmental modulation.

Adhesions’ high occurrence rates and high morbidity render them a critical challenge to be addressed. Current prevention methods, such as physical barriers, have many limitations, resulting in inconsistent safety and efficacy. This study demonstrates the potential for sprayable polymeric materials as an adhesion barrier.
